Just about the center of the photo you will notice some have not bloomed yet. That is the Petra's Pink that is a hybrid and has some S.Buckleyi in it. I have no idea what its real name is since it was given to me by a lady from S. Africa who moved here years ago and brought it with her when she moved. nodding Some of the leaves are real thin and have no points, and other leaves look like a regular hybrid leaf. I sent a picture of it to the Cactiguide people and they agree it is a hybrid, not a pure of anything. Here is a picture of part of the old plant.
